Prepare all ingredients: julienne the daikon radish into thin strips, slice the beef thinly, halve the shiitake mushrooms, and cut the Shanghai bok choy into pieces.

Heat oil in a wok and stir-fry the shiitake mushrooms with garlic and red chili until fragrant and lightly browned. Set aside, then stir-fry the Shanghai bok choy until just wilted. Combine and set the vegetable dish aside.

In the same wok, add more oil and stir-fry the sliced beef over high heat until just browned but still slightly pink inside. Remove and set aside.

Add the shredded daikon radish to the wok with a bit of red chili. Stir-fry over medium-high heat until the radish begins to soften.

Season the radish with soy sauce and oyster sauce. Continue cooking until the radish turns golden and translucent, releasing its natural sweetness.

Return the beef to the wok and toss everything together until well combined and heated through. Serve alongside the shiitake Shanghai bok choy and steamed white rice.
